Allow unprivileged RADOS users to access rbd volumes.
This makes it possible to access rbd volumes with RADOS users with restricted privileges. Previously, the admin user was always used. This requires libvirt 0.9.8 or higher. Change-Id: Ia4665c2a93a58a1c1290f467a3d9cd6cd22d7bd5
